Summary

Amends the Township Code. Provides that township electors in McHenry County may petition for a referendum at the next election to dissolve a township. Sets forth the requirements for the petition, together with the form and requirements for the ballot referendum to approve the dissolution. Provides for the transfer to McHenry County of all real and personal property, assets, personnel, contractual obligations, and liabilities of the dissolving township. Provides that all road districts wholly within the boundaries of the dissolving township are dissolved on the date of dissolution of the dissolving township and the powers and responsibilities of the road district are transferred to McHenry County. Provides that municipalities within the dissolving township may elect to assume the duties and responsibilities of the road district or road districts. Amends the Election Code and Counties Code making conforming changes. Effective immediately.
